#aaf7f5 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#aaf7f5 is composed of 66.7% red, 96.9%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 31.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 0.8% yellow and 3.1% black. It has a hue angle of 178.4 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 81.8%. #aaf7f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#55efeb. Closest websafe color is: #99ffff.

Shades and Tints of #aaf7f5

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000505 is the darkest color, while #f2fefd is the lightest one.
